Kenneth Reeves, 85, of Lenexa, Kansas, passed away Saturday,  April 18, 2009 at Lakeview  Village.    

 

Ken was born September 1, 1923 in  Atoka, Oklahoma.  He served in the United States Army during World War II in the Pacific Theater.  Ken was awarded the Purple Heart for injuries sustained in combat on Okinawa.  Two weeks after returning home from the war he married Genevieve on January 23, 1946 in Overland Park.  Ken was an active member of the Lenexa United Methodist Church and was a former member of the Lenexa School Board and was active with the Lenexa Historical Society.  He was an upholsterer all of his life and owned Ken’s Upholstery.   

 

Ken is survived by his loving wife of 63 years, Genevieve, of the home, two daughters, Susan McClurg and husband Mike, Paola, Kansas; Carol Petitjean and husband Mike, Newton, Kansas; 6 grandchildren and 9 great- grandchildren.
